October 9

World Post Day – This day is observed to commemorate the establishment of the Universal Postal Union (UPU) on October 9, 1874. The day aims to raise awareness about the role of postal services in the everyday lives of people and businesses worldwide.

Leif Erikson Day – This day commemorates the arrival of the Norse explorer Leif Erikson in North America, about 500 years before Christopher Columbus. It is observed in the United States to celebrate the contributions of Nordic Americans to American culture and society.

World Hospice and Palliative Care Day – Observed on the second Saturday of October, this day aims to raise awareness about the needs of people living with life-limiting illnesses and their families, and to promote access to hospice and palliative care services worldwide.
